Invasion of the rats - Over 120 million rodents set to seek shelter in our homes

Millions of ‘hungry and cold’ rats could start invading homes across the UK in search for somewhere warmer, pest control experts warn.

Britain is said to be home to some 120 million brown rats – nearly double the human population – that have been blamed for causing thousands of pounds worth of damage.

They've been causing cause chaos in British properties, chewing through electrical wires and wooden beams, experts warn.

The animals, which can have up to six litters a year, are expected to set up camp in attics, lofts and stair cupboards, reports the Mirror .

Paul Bates, of Cleankill Pest Control, told  The Sun  : "Recent heavy rain has forced many rats above ground.

"There is lots of food around for rats at the moment, with ripe fruit and crops from harvesting, so the rat population is peaking at the moment.

"As it gets colder, however, as it is now, rats will move closer to food supplies indoors and for somewhere warm to nest - that means people's homes."

He urged to plug any gaps in their homes and clear up any food debris to avoid vermin infestations.

 

The imminent rat invasion comes after residents in Runcorn, Cheshire, stopped allowing their children to play outside after rats overran a home.

A cleaning team described the property as one of the worst cases they had ever seen.

During the summer heatwave, a neighbouring couple were unable to leave any windows or doors open, for fear of rats and flies, and had to invest in air conditioning supplies.

Pest control firms typically experience a 30 to 40 per cent increase in infestation call-outs at this time of the year.
